Night-shift staff: Floor 4 of the Tellhaven Building opens this week. After 21:00, access is via the rear stairwell only; the lifts are locked out overnight during the settling period. Complete a walk-through of the new floor once per shift and log it. The stairwell keypad accepts the code below.

badge for yahop-fawep: bdg-XBKXI-68071

Welcome aboard. One thing you'll hit early: the Fernwheel API had a classic GraphQL N+1 problem where each order resolved its line items with separate database calls. We fixed it with batched dataloaders keyed per request, so never fetch inside a resolver loop. If you add a new relation, wire it through the loader registry first. The pattern and examples are documented on the internal page here:

operations page: https://confluence.lumicsys.internal/projects/display/projects/display

## Changelog — GustRelay 4.2

Heads up, support folks: we changed a bunch of defaults in the weather-alert fan-out. Severe-storm alerts now fan out to regional channels in parallel instead of sequentially, retry backoff is shorter, and the dedupe window got wider so people stop getting triple-texted about the same squall. If a customer asks why alerts feel faster (or complains they're missing repeats), this is why. For reference, the new default values shipping with 4.2 are listed below.

config for kahif-tafog:
[lamdor]
port = 5432
team = holdor
host = lamdor.ordinsys.example
region = north-1
access_code = ac_98de10
timeout_ms = 1500